The icy grey sky restlessly grumbled, sending an out pour in the woodlands. The sound of emptiness was disrupted by the loud gregarious boom of thunder, clashing with the screams and shrieks from the people of Kovir. The cold icy rain pierced her pale skin, but it was the mare that was most bothered, neighing raucously beside her.

❝Apologies, Luna, for dragging you into this,❞ she muttered, tugging it close when the rainfall intensified. The harsh rain obliterated the crystal reflection of the  sky and turned it into an disorientated chaos. Thick icy sheets of rain obscured Estella's vision. The gods had picked a prime time to cry.

She looked around, hoping to find shelter for the night, but all she could find was a shack by the end of the hill. She felt a glimmer of hope. ❝Come, Luna.❞ She led the horse to the small shed where they saw nothing but a burned out lamp and a pile of damp haystack. Crooked and close to corroding, it appeared to be abandoned, and yet it was much better than any town tavern that held vile humans that put a target on her head. ❝Well, welcome home.❞ She watched the horse drop down onto the hay, shuffling around to find a comfortable position to doze off on. Estella found herself smiling. She sat by a corner and kept her eyes on her only companion, but then they grew heavy, slowly shutting, taking her into a whole new realm where she was safe.

Cold.

For a moment, she thought that the rain managed to seep through the shack's frail roof and trickled down onto her skin. It caused her to shiver, even though she was never really one to feel it. She felt a droplet of rain land onto her forehead, as well as her cheek, then her breasts. That woke her from her slumber. Eyes part open to see a mop of dirty blonde hair hovering over her.

❝Magnus?❞ the blonde croaked out. She brought a hand up to rub jer eyes, hoping that her vision would clear up. ❝You found me...❞ But when it did, she realized that the man leaning over her wasn't Magnus. He wasn't even a man at all. He was just a boy.

As if it were a reflex, Estella quickly grabbed the nearest object she could find which in her case, quite unfortunately, was a pencil, and raised it against his neck. She pressed it hard enough for him to feel the pressure, but light enough that it wouldn't cause any real damage.

❝Who are you?❞ she demanded.

The boy, who looked roughly around the age of seventeen, raised his arms in the air. ❝Woah, woah, woah! Relax, miss, I'm just trying to help,❞ he said with a gulp.

Estella's eyes narrowed. She kept the pencil against his throat, seeing if he'd crack, but the boy didn't budge. He kept his arms in the air even when Estella lowered the pencil.
